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Sligo Industrial Estate.

29.

asked the Minister for Industry and Commerce what action he has taken as a result of the recent request of the Sligo Industrial Development Corporation Limited calling on the Government to set up an industrial estate in Sligo.

30.

andMr. Gilhawley asked the Minister for Industry and Commerce if it is intended to set up an industrial estate at Sligo, as requested by the Sligo Industrial Development Corporation Limited.

I propose, with your permission a Cheann Comhairle, to take Questions Nos. 29 and 30 together.

As the Deputies are, no doubt, aware, a statement of Government policy in relation to development centres and industrial estates was issued in August of this year. It is not envisaged that the setting up of industrial estates in locations other than those mentioned in the Government statement will be undertaken pending completion of surveys of various regions, one of which comprises Counties Sligo and Leitrim, under the Local Government (Planning and Development) Act, 1963.

Are those the only areas which are being surveyed?

The whole country is being surveyed.

Have these surveys been started in any particular areas yet?

Yes, in Dublin and in Limerick.

What other areas are proposed to be done in the near future?

This is being done by the Minister for Local Government, and I suggest the Deputy put down a question to him.
